Output d287aeb80655957d12d490a67a2db482a8629c42429e0c73c14f39088372cb65:0

value
5433935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acc96e494b79a70350ca4452d333f987003d9974 OP_EQUAL
address
3HSdTCLjsT7BxogBFPQUGAqhTM8174bfF9
transaction
d287aeb80655957d12d490a67a2db482a8629c42429e0c73c14f39088372cb65
confirmations
271031
spent
true